And while this retired Yankees player may not have any animosity with the team, CC Sabathia is certainly reminiscing on the good times.
Sabathia made it to the major leagues after a sweet introduction to baseball – throwing grapefruits at a folding chair in his grandma’s backyard. A three-sport athlete in high school, Sabathia ultimately chose baseball to devote his attention to. Attending the Major League Baseball youth program, Reviving Baseball in Inner Cities, the teen’s interest in the game only grew from there.
After racking up impressive stats, Sabathia made it to the minor leagues. After stints with the Cleveland Indians and Milwaukee Brewers, the former pitcher ended his career after eleven seasons with the Yankees. And now he’s taking a trip down memory lane.

CC Sabathia hangs out with the Yankees at spring training
Before the 2023 season for baseball rolls around, MLB teams are brushing up on their skills during spring training. As part of the Grapefruit League, the Bronx Bombers are getting in all the practice they can. And recently, Sabathia joined them to lend a hand.
View this post on Instagram
The former pro baseballer put on his uniform one more time as he stepped foot inside the George M. Steinbrenner Field in Tampa, Florida. Joined by former teammates and new players alike, Sabathia posted pictures to his Instagram that showed just how much he was enjoying himself. Aaron Hicks, Luis Severino, Gleyber Torres, Nestor Cortes Jr., and Wandy Peralta are featured in the pictures.
